What is a remote UX contractor?

A Remote UX Contractor is a user experience (UX) professional who works on a contractual basis, typically from a location outside of the hiring company's physical office. They are responsible for designing and improving digital products, such as websites or apps, to ensure a positive and intuitive user experience. Remote UX Contractors collaborate with teams through digital communication tools, conduct user research, create wireframes and prototypes, and provide UX recommendations. Their work is often project-based, and they may serve multiple clients at once.

How does a remote UX contractor typically collaborate with cross-functional teams during a project?

As a remote UX contractor, you will regularly collaborate with product managers, developers, and other stakeholders through virtual meetings, collaborative design platforms, and project management tools. Clear communication and proactive updates are essential to ensure alignment, especially since you may be working across different time zones. You'll often participate in design reviews, provide feedback asynchronously, and share prototypes or user flows via platforms like Figma or Miro. Building strong relationships remotely and being responsive to feedback are key to successfully driving project outcomes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a remote UX contractor,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ote UX Contractor, you need strong skills in user research, wireframing, prototyping, and usability testing, often supported by a degree in design or a related field. Familiarity with design tools such as Figma, Sketch, Adobe XD, and knowledge of usability testing platforms are typically required. Excellent communication, time management, and self-motivation are crucial soft skills for effective collaboration and independent work in a remote setting. These skills ensure that you can deliver user-centered solutions efficiently while working with distributed teams and meeting project goals.

What is the difference between Remote Ux Contractor vs Remote Ux Designer?

AspectRemote Ux ContractorRemote Ux Designer
CredentialsPortfolio, UX certifications (e.g., NN/g, Nielsen Norman Group)Portfolio, UX certifications, design tools proficiency
Work EnvironmentProject-based, freelance or contractualFull-time or freelance, often collaborative teams
Employer UsageHired by companies for specific projectsEmployed or contracted to design user experiences
Search/Comparison IntentProject-based UX work, freelance opportunitiesDesign roles, UX career paths

Remote Ux Contractors focus on completing specific UX projects on a contractual basis, often working independently. Remote Ux Designers typically work within teams or as employees, involved in ongoing design processes. Both roles require similar skills and certifications but differ mainly in employment type and project scope.
